Bathtub resurfacing is a process that refreshes the appearance of a worn or outdated bathtub without the need for full replacement. During this service, a professional contractor cleans and prepares the surface, then applies a durable coating that restores the tub’s smooth, glossy finish. This method is a practical alternative to costly and time-consuming renovations, providing homeowners with a like-new look for their bathroom in a fraction of the time. Resurfacing can effectively address common issues such as surface stains, discoloration, and minor surface imperfections, helping to make a bathroom feel cleaner and more inviting.
Many problems that develop with bathtubs over time can be remedied through resurfacing. For instance, chips, cracks, or scratches can detract from the tub’s appearance and may even lead to further damage if left unaddressed. Additionally, surface staining caused by hard water, soap scum, or mold can be difficult to remove with standard cleaning methods. Resurfacing provides a protective coating that not only improves the visual appeal but also helps prevent future staining and damage, extending the lifespan of the fixture. It’s an effective solution for homeowners seeking to restore their bathtub’s functionality and aesthetic without the expense of a full replacement.

The overview below groups typical Bathtub Resurfacing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Fulton, MO.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or surface scratches, chips, or stains, local pros typ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, making resurfacing a cost-effective option for small-scale fixes.
Standard Resurfacing - A complete bathtub resurfacing or reglazing project usually costs between $600 and $1,200. Most projects of this size are completed within this range, depending on the bathtub's condition and size.
Large or Complex Projects - Larger, more intricate resurfacing jobs, such as multiple fixtures or detailed work, can reach $1,200 to $2,500. Fewer projects push into this higher tier, often due to added surface prep or repairs needed beforehand.
Full Replacement - Replacing a bathtub entirely typically costs between $2,000 and $5,000 or more, depending on the chosen model and installation requirements. This option is generally reserved for cases where resurfacing is not feasible or desired.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is bathtub resurfacing? Bathtub resurfacing is a process where a professional applies a new coating to restore the appearance and finish of an existing bathtub, making it look like new.
Can resurfacing fix cracks or chips in a bathtub? Resurfacing primarily improves the surface appearance and durability; minor cracks or chips may require additional repairs before resurfacing can be effective.
Is resurfacing a durable solution for a busy bathroom? When performed by experienced local contractors, resurfacing can provide a long-lasting finish suitable for daily use in busy bathrooms.
Will resurfacing change the color or style of my bathtub? Resurfacing offers options to restore the original color or update to a new shade, allowing customization based on preferences.
What types of bathtubs can be resurfaced? Most standard bathtub materials, including acrylic, fiberglass, and porcelain, can be resurfaced by local service providers to improve their appearance.
